Understanding the Price of a French Driver's License
Transitioning to life in France involves adapting to various aspects of the French way of living, and obtaining a driver's license is typically a crucial action for both residents and expats. In comprehending the expenses connected with obtaining a French motorist's license, it is vital to think about a number of elements, consisting of administrative fees, driving school expenses, and extra expenses. This article offers an extensive summary of the aspects influencing the price of a French motorist's license, the procedure involved, and typical inquiries raised by candidates.
Summary of the French Driver's License
The French motorist's license, or "permis de conduire provisoire français de conduire," is needed for anyone wishing to operate a vehicle in France. Various kinds of authorizations cover various categories of lorries, consisting of automobiles (category B), motorcycles (classifications A1 and A2), and larger vehicles (classifications C and D for buses and trucks). The acquisition of a chauffeur's license requires a series of actions, from registering in a driving school to passing both theoretical and practical examinations.
Breakdown of Costs
While the specific cost of obtaining a French driver's license can differ widely depending on numerous elements, it normally consists of the following components:
Cost ComponentEstimated Price (in EUR)Driving School Fees1,200 - 1,500Theoretical Exam Fees30 - 50Dry Run Fees100 - 150Medical Checkup Fees40 - 100Administrative Fees30 - 60Extra Costs50 - 300 (Study materials, and so on)Driving School Fees
A lot of candidates are needed to take driving lessons at a certified driving school, where courses typically include both useful driving guideline and theoretical knowledge. The typical cost for a complete plan from a driving school normally ranges between EUR1,200 to EUR1,500 depending on area and the number of hours consisted of.
Theoretical Exam Fees
The theoretical portion of the motorist's license, referred to as the "code de la path," examines a prospect's knowledge of roadway signs, traffic laws, and safe driving practices. Costs for the exam normally vary from EUR30 to EUR50. Applicants frequently have the choice to register in preparatory courses, which may include to the overall expenditure.
Dry Run Fees
Post completion of driving lessons, students must pass a useful driving test. The costs for this test can range from EUR100 to EUR150, which may consist of an automobile rental charge if the candidate does not have access to their own cars and truck for the test.
Medical Examination Fees
A medical exam is essential to ensure the applicant meets the health standards required to operate a lorry. The cost for this examination can vary, typically falling between EUR40 and EUR100.
Administrative Fees
There are administrative charges connected with the application and examination for the driver's license, which normally vary from EUR30 to EUR60.
Additional Costs
Other costs can arise from acquiring study products, practice tests, or any retake fees for exams. These extra expenditures can amount to another EUR50 to EUR300, depending on the applicant's preparation requirements.
Overall Cost Estimates
When adding these costs together, candidates can expect to pay anywhere from EUR1,400 to over EUR2,000 to obtain a French driver's license, based upon the choices made in terms of courses and preparation. The following list lays out the normal aggregate costs:
Minimum Estimated Total: EUR1,400Optimum Estimated Total: Over EUR2,000Funding Options
Provided the often-high costs associated with acquiring a chauffeur's license, numerous individuals may consider financing choices. Some driving schools use payment plans that allow applicants to spread out the costs over several months. In addition, specific regions and municipalities may supply financial help or repayments for driving lessons to motivate mobility among citizens.
